binabae

Tagalog

Alternative forms

Etymology 1

From babae + -in-.

Pronunciation

  • (Standard Tagalog) IPA(key): /binabaˈʔe/ [bɪ.nɐ.bɐˈʔɛ], /binaˈbaʔe/ [bɪ.nɐˈba.ʔɛ]
  • Rhymes: -e, -aʔe
  • Syllabification: bi‧na‧ba‧e

Adjective

binabaé or binabae (Baybayin spelling ᜊᜒᜈᜊᜁ)

  1. effeminate; sissy
  2. hermaphrodite

Noun

binabaé or binabae (Baybayin spelling ᜊᜒᜈᜊᜁ)

  1. rooster resembling a hen
  2. (usually derogatory) effeminate man
    Synonyms: bakla, biniboy, babainin
  3. hermaphrodite
